Definition(s) for: 烫金
| Hanzi | Pinyin | Definition(s) |
|---|---|---|
| 烫金 | tàng jīn | - (printing) to stamp with gold foil; to bronze |

Individual Character Breakdown:
| Simp | Pinyin | Eng |
|---|---|---|
| 烫 | tàng | - to scald - to burn (by scalding) - to blanch (cooking) - to heat (sth) up in hot water - to perm - to iron - scalding hot |
| 金 | jīn | - surname Jin - surname Kim (Korean) - Jurchen Jin dynasty (1115-1234) |
| 金 | jīn | - gold - chemical element Au - generic term for lustrous and ductile metals - money - golden - highly respected - one of the eight categories of ancient musical instruments 八音[ba1 yin1] |
